I believe this issue cropped up after upgrading to the latest version of the Beaver Builder plugin. I didn’t notice any issues before that.

I am using both Nextgen and Beaver Builder and have been for a long time. Nearly all the pages on the site use the PageBuilder. The theme is Evolution.

I have several places throughout the site where I’ve placed an image and then linked that image to pages deeper in the site. These have all worked just fine until now.

Now, when I click on one of these images to go deeper into the site, a Nextgen lightroom-type gallery pops up and gives me a whole list of image not found errors with URLs showing what is not found. But these URLs are for other pages on the site, not for images even though it tells me image not found. All the URLs it gives are actually working URLs of pages. I can navigate to these URLs by copying and pasting them from the error message and I can also navigate to applicable ones from the main navigation menu of the site. So they are not really not found.

Beaver Builder is the only active plugin that I updated before noticing this issue, which happens to be a big one since people can’t navigate deeper into the site!=.

I went ahead and both updated the BB plugin and turned off all plugins except for 3: BB, NextGEN Gallery by Photocrati, NextGEN Plus by Photocrati. I cleared the cache after turning all of them off except for WP Super Cache and then turned that one off last.The issue was still there with all plugins off except for these 3.

Then, I turned off NextGEN Plus by Photocrati and the issue was resolved. Turned it back on and the issue was back.

The site is now sitting with all plugins off expect for BB and NextGEN Gallery by Photocrati.

I have checked again and I honestly believe this is an issue with the Plus version of the plugin. Your image links are working fine when the Plus version isn’t activated. When it is, it loads up the lightbox which shouldn’t be happening.

It’s as though the plugin has a bug or glitch where it is opening all images in lightbox effects. The best course of action is to contact their support and show them what is happening.

FYI, you’re still receiving the Server 500 error, it may be related to the plugin. As I am receiving this error when the Plus Nextgen is disabled.
